Lucas made more tackles than most (2nd to only Diame) but in terms of actually WINNING the tackles, he ranks 30th in the PL. that includes all players who made 75 tackles or more during the season. including players who made 50 tackles or more, Lucas doesn't rank in the top 50.

MFs with better tackle win % than Lucas: Jack Colback. Bradley Johnson. Stephane Mbia. Gareth Barry. Chris Brunt. Alex Tettey. Steve Nzonzi.

Also agree that if Brendan thinks Allen is the answer when Lucas is injured then we're in trouble. His distribution was excellent from DM when he filled in for Lucas, but we were so loose in midfield.

Lucas is never going to be quite as solid as someone like Mascherano who steadfastly sits in front of the central defenders, but he's a good tackler, is generally responsible with his positioning, has excellent passing ability along the ground and is a great presser (a trait that also means he'll never be quite as positionally solid as someone like Masch).

He hasn't been the same since his injury, though. Hopefully he'll be better after pre-season, but I still think we should add someone who'll really compete with him for the position.

I would, in terms of his job in our team at least.

He's not going to be pinging 50 yard passes like Alonso or carving defences open like Coutinho, but he's great at passing the ball along the floor to those in more advanced positions. Not just easy passes out to the full-backs; he's got the confidence to take the ball off the centre-backs and pass it through the midfield into the feet of our striker, our number 10 or a wide player.

In our team, the DM needs to be able to pass progressively and reliably, and Lucas fits the bill down to a tee IMO, the only question is whether he'll regain his mobility. I remember his comeback against Southampton at Anfield, he didn't even play the whole game but completed more forward passes than any midfielder in the league had in a single game up to that point.
